Injured by physical contact with person while moving that person-unintentional · Fractures
At a glance
Federal OSHA recorded a severe workplace injury
at Rhode Island Hospital, 593 Eddy Street, PROVIDENCE, RHODE ISLAND 02903
on — Fractures, affecting the lower leg(s).
Final narrative
An employee and a security guard were trying to get an upset patient out of a locked room. Once the patient was out of the locked room, the employee and the security guard attempted to physically move the patient onto a bed when both the patient and the security guard fell onto the employee, fracturing her tibial plateau.
